PUC Bhd (0007) — Net Asset Quality Index

Latest as of September 2025: 71.4%

PUC Bhd (0007) has a Net Asset Quality Index of 71.4% as of September 2025. This metric measures the proportion of total assets financed by shareholders' equity — total assets of RM188.26 Million minus total liabilities of RM53.85 Million yields net assets of RM134.41 Million. Annual Net Asset Quality Index for PUC Bhd (2016–2024)

The table below presents the year-by-year Net Asset Quality Index for PUC Bhd from 2016 to 2024, covering 9 annual filings. Each row shows total assets, total liabilities, net assets, the quality index percentage, and the change in percentage points compared to the prior year. Year Quality Index Net Assets (MYR) Total Assets Total Liabilities Change (pp)
2024 55.2% RM134.26 Million RM243.31 Million RM109.05 Million ▼ -27.6 pp
2023 82.8% RM128.21 Million RM154.81 Million RM26.61 Million ▼ -11.5 pp
2022 94.3% RM170.83 Million RM181.08 Million RM10.25 Million ▼ -0.1 pp
2021 94.5% RM197.67 Million RM209.22 Million RM11.55 Million ▲ +15.8 pp
2020 78.7% RM158.99 Million RM202.14 Million RM43.15 Million ▼ -2.4 pp
2019 81.0% RM207.12 Million RM255.55 Million RM48.43 Million ▼ -2.2 pp
2018 83.2% RM244.88 Million RM294.31 Million RM49.43 Million ▼ -5.6 pp
2017 88.8% RM177.67 Million RM200.02 Million RM22.35 Million ▲ +0.2 pp
2016 88.7% RM171.22 Million RM193.13 Million RM21.91 Million
pp = percentage points
